JP Morgan Private Bank Loses Head of US Business

John Straus, the head of JP Morgan Private Bank’s business in the US, has stepped down, according to reports in the US media. Mr Straus will be replaced by Catherine Keating, who headed up the bank’s global wealth advisory and fiduciary services. A former Morgan Stanley banker, where he headed the private wealth management section, Mr Straus had been at the top position at JP Morgan for five years.
